Dictionary Entry

pluck

verb

To pull or remove something quickly and with a sharp movement; to remove feathers from a bird.

Example Sentence

He decided to pluck a few wildflowers from the meadow to give to his mother.

Usage Note

Used to describe the action of pulling something quickly and with a sharp movement, such as pulling a string, a feather from a bird, or a flower from a plant.
